Had a great trip to the LCS today. Picked up an 1896-O Barber Half for $10, an 1867-S half dime for $25 (damaged but will sell on Ebay for a good bit more than that), and a worn 1836 Bust Half O-105 R-4 for $25.

Ended up spending a bit more than I had planned to, however, because right as I was paying something caught my eye in the Peace Dollar bin. Every coin was pretty much untoned except this one. I went over to take a look, and this is what I saw:


One of the most beautiful toned Peace Dollars I've ever seen! The photos don't do this one justice. The obverse is beautiful with sharp rainbow colors around the rim, yellows turning into a rainbow at the edge. Very nice obverse luster as well. Reverse shows that the coin was probably taped into something containing sulfur at some point, maybe an album or coin board. My photos make the lower part of the reverse look black but there are rainbow colors there too, with the rock being covered in blue and purple hues that just don't show up here.
